Understanding Obituaries: A Deep Dive
An obituary is more than just a death announcement; it’s a tribute to a life lived. It serves as a public record of a person’s passing, providing essential information about their life, accomplishments, and surviving family members. Obituaries often include details about the funeral or memorial service, allowing friends and family to pay their respects. They are a vital part of the grieving process, offering a way to celebrate and remember those who have passed away. The format and content of obituaries have evolved over time, reflecting changing cultural norms and technological advancements. In the past, obituaries were primarily found in newspapers, but today, they are increasingly available online, making them more accessible to a wider audience.
The Purpose and Scope of Obituaries
The primary purpose of an obituary is to announce a death and provide information about the deceased’s life. However, obituaries also serve several other important functions:
* **Announcing the Death:** This is the most basic function, informing the community about the passing of an individual.
* **Celebrating a Life:** Obituaries provide an opportunity to highlight the deceased’s accomplishments, passions, and contributions.
* **Providing Biographical Information:** They typically include details about the person’s birth, education, career, family, and hobbies.
* **Informing About Funeral Arrangements:** Obituaries often include information about the date, time, and location of the funeral or memorial service.
* **Offering Condolences:** They provide a space for friends and family to express their condolences and share memories of the deceased.
The scope of an obituary can vary widely depending on the wishes of the family and the policies of the publication or website where it is published. Some obituaries are brief and factual, while others are more detailed and personal. The length and content of an obituary may also depend on the deceased’s age, accomplishments, and the impact they had on their community.

How Funeral Home Websites Work
Funeral home websites serve as a digital extension of the funeral home’s physical presence. They allow families to create and publish obituaries online, often with the assistance of the funeral home staff. The obituary typically includes a photograph of the deceased, along with biographical information, details about the funeral or memorial service, and a space for visitors to leave condolences. Funeral home websites also provide information about the funeral home’s services, pricing, and contact information. Some websites offer additional features, such as online grief support resources, virtual memorial tributes, and the ability to order flowers or make donations in the deceased’s name. The websites are usually designed to be mobile-friendly, ensuring that they can be easily accessed on smartphones and tablets.

Insightful Q&A Section
Here are 10 insightful questions and expert answers related to obituaries in Woodbury, MN:
1. **Q: How quickly are obituaries typically posted online after a death in Woodbury, MN?**
A: Generally, obituaries are posted online within 24-72 hours after the funeral home has been notified and the family has approved the content. However, this can vary depending on the funeral home’s policies and the family’s preferences.
2. **Q: Are there any free resources for finding obituaries in Woodbury, MN?**
A: Yes, most funeral homes in Woodbury, MN, post obituaries on their websites for free. Additionally, some online obituary databases offer free access to a limited number of obituaries.
3. **Q: Can I submit an obituary for a loved one who lived in Woodbury, MN, but passed away elsewhere?**
A: Yes, you can typically submit an obituary to a funeral home in Woodbury, MN, even if the death occurred elsewhere. The funeral home can then publish the obituary on their website and in local newspapers.
4. **Q: What information is typically included in an obituary for someone from Woodbury, MN?**
A: Obituaries typically include the deceased’s name, age, date of death, place of death, a brief biography, information about the funeral or memorial service, and a list of surviving family members.
5. **Q: How can I express my condolences online for someone who has passed away in Woodbury, MN?**
A: Most funeral home websites offer a guest book or online condolences section where you can leave a message of sympathy for the family.
